We go to Eleuthera regularly but usually stay in the Governors Harbour area. This time we wanted to dive, and the Dive Shop at Cape Eleuthera has good reviews, so we decided to stay here. We booked a one bedroom ocean front cottage, which is very newly built. The landscaping around it wasn’t even complete. The accommodations are very nice, tastefully decorated, and our bed was comfortable. The one bedroom cottages have no kitchen, however, they provide a mini fridge and a coffee maker. We discovered that the restaurant does not open for breakfast, and there is nothing offering breakfast within 30 min drive. The staff at the resort offered to have someone bring breakfast to us the first morning. This was a special arrangement that they don’t usually do. We were grateful for this but didn’t want to be an inconvenience. We drove 30 mins to find a grocery store. We bought bagels and cream cheese, then requested a toaster for the remainder of our stay. The staff happily obliged. The one resteraunt on the property serves decent food, although since it is the ONLY eating establishment in the area, if you are there for more than a few days, the menu is limiting. On Fridays, it closes at 5pm, and the only available food is pizza from a trailer on site. Sunday ‘brunch’ is served from 12 noon, and that is the only menu for that day/evening. I would recommend booking a 2 bedroom accommodation which would include a kitchen, then purchase groceries on your way to the resort if you would like breakfast, and some other options for lunch/dinner. We were the only people in the restaurant for two evenings. The staff confirmed that there were only a handful of units occupied. We love Eleuthera, and will return soon, but we will not stay here. The highlight of our time at Cape Eleuthera was the scuba diving. We had two wonderful afternoons with Chad and Anderson. Without the Dive Shop, we would not have stayed. Next time, we will stay at French Leave in Governors Harbour, and drive to The Dive Shop. French Leave has similar pricing for accomodation, but all the amenities you would expect, with many extras to make your stay more memorable. Cape Eleuthera has so much potential.
